Abstract

An oral care composition comprising high water oral care compositions comprising an orally acceptable carrier, zinc phosphate, a first stannous ion source (i.e., stannous fluoride), and a second stannous ion source (i.e., stannous chloride). Methods and uses for this composition are also described throughout.
